IAQ ( CO

2

) Operation

If you have confi gured the RNE Controller to monitor and control CO

2

levels, the Economizer operation will be modifi ed as follows:

1.

The Maximum Reset Position the Economizer can open to

is determined by a user-adjustable setpoint called the CO

2

Protection Limit Max Level.

2.

The Minimum Position the Economizer can close down

to is reset higher as the level of CO

2

increases above the

CO

2

Protection Limit Max Level programmed. As the CO

2

level increases above the adjustable CO

2

Setpoint,

the Outdoor Air Damper will start opening beyond its

Minimum Position. At the CO

2

Protection Limit Reset

Range above Setpoint, the Economizer will be held to its

Maximum Reset Position and not allowed to open any

further.

Pre-Heater Operation

In colder climates where freezing temperatures are sometimes experi-
enced, it is desirable to preheat the Outdoor Air being drawn into the
HVAC unit before it reaches the Water Coils to prevent freezing. The
Pre-Heater control option is available by setting a Low Ambient Protec-
tion Setpoint and by confi guring one of the relay outputs as a Pre-Heater.
Only one relay can be confi gured for this option, and therefore, staging
of Pre-heater relays is not available. The Pre-Heater operation will only
operate in the Occupied Mode.

The Pre-Heater sequence operates so that any time during the Occupied
mode, if the Outdoor Air Temperature is below the Low Ambient Protec-
tion Setpoint and the Supply Fan is running, the Pre-heater Relay will
activate. It will remain on until the Outdoor Air Temperature rises 1°F
above the Setpoint or until the Supply Fan shuts down. If the Proof of
Flow option is installed and confi gured, its signal must also be active
for the Pre-Heater Relay to activate.

Heat Wheel

One of the relay outputs can be confi gured as a Heat Wheel Relay. This
relay will enable the Heat Wheel when the unit goes into the Occupied
Mode. If the unit is confi gured for Economizer Operation, this relay will
disable the Heat Wheel when the unit goes into Economizer Mode. If
the Heat Wheel Relay is active, a Heat Wheel Defrost Cycle will occur
that will disable the Heat Wheel Relay for 2 minutes if the Outdoor Air
Temperature is below the Heat Wheel Defrost Setpoint and 30 minutes
have elapsed since the last Heat Wheel Defrost Cycle.

Single Zone VAV Mode

In this application, the RNE will modulate the Supply Fan VFD to
maintain the Space Cooling or Heating Setpoint while the unit’s cooling
or heating source is modulating to maintain the appropriate Supply Air
Setpoint. This sequence will operate optimally when the HVAC unit has
modulating heating and cooling. Staged heating and cooling should not
be used and will not provide satisfactory performance.

When the Space Temperature rises one deadband above the Space
Cooling Setpoint, the cooling mode is initiated. The Supply Fan will
energize and begin operating at 30% speed. Cooling will modulate to
maintain the Active Supply Air Cooling Setpoint. The Supply Fan will
then proportionally modulate as needed between 30% and 100% as the
Space Temperature rises within the Space Reset Window created by
confi guring a Cooling Reset Source Low Setpoint and a Cooling Reset
Source High Setpoint. The Cooling Mode is disabled when the space
temperature falls one deadband below the Space Cooling Setpoint.

When the Space Temperature falls one deadband below the Space
Heating Setpoint, the Heating Mode is initiated. The Supply Fan will
energize and begin operating at 50% speed. Heating will modulate to
maintain the Active Supply Air Heating Setpoint. The Supply Fan will
then proportionally modulate as needed between 50% and 100% as
the Space Temperature falls within the Space Reset Window created
by confi guring a Heating Reset Source High Setpoint and a Heating
Reset Source Low Setpoint. When Heat Pump heating is operating, the
Supply Fan VFD will operate from 75% to 100%. The heating mode
is disabled when the space temperature rises one deadband above the
Space Heating Setpoint.

When the Space Temperature is satisfi ed and the unit is in the Vent
Mode of operation, the fan will operate at 30%. During Dehumidifi ca-
tion, the fan will operate as described above, depending on if the Space
Temperature is calling for Heating, Cooling, or Vent Mode operation.

Whenever the unit is in CO

2

override operation of the Outdoor Air

Damper, the minimum VFD fan speed is forced to 75% and can modu-
late up from there.

In order for the RNE to operate in Single Zone VAV mode, the unit must
be confi gured as follows:

Mode Enable Sensor = Space Temperature
Reset Source = Single Zone VAV
Duct Static Pressure Control = No

Confi gure the Cooling Reset Source High and Low Setpoints and the
Heating Reset Source High and Low Setpoints to establish the Space
Temperature Cooling and Heating range over which the VFD will
modulate in those modes.
